The winner, Isaac Yeo from NUS, with the research title: “Cocoa<br />

bean shell (CBS) Kombucha: An alternative to traditional Kombucha<br />

brewed with tea”, was awarded with SG$300 cash prize.<br />

UPCOMING EVENTS<br />

SIFST 47th Council will be organising industry career talks and<br />

learning journeys for corporate and student members to exchange<br />

insights and increase awareness of the career opportunities<br />

available within the food industry.<br />

In addition, the members can look forward to interesting professional<br />

talks on Nutri-Grade and urban agri-tech in Nov 2023 and<br />

the first quarter of <strong>2024</strong>.<br />

The Council plans to hold the SIFST <strong>Food</strong> Product Awards <strong>2024</strong><br />

in the first quarter of <strong>2024</strong>. FBA<br />
